在计算机编程中,可能会遇到各种各样的错误代码或提示信息,具体取决于所使用的编程语言和开发环境。以下是一些常见的错误代码和提示信息:
语法错误:在编写代码时,如果有一些语法错误(如拼写错误、缺少分号等),会导致编译器或解释器无法理解这段代码,通常会出现类似于“SyntaxError: invalid syntax”这样的提示信息。
类型错误:在代码中使用了错误的数据类型,比如将一个字符串传递给一个需要整数的函数,会导致类型错误(TypeError),提示信息可能是“TypeError: unsupported operand type(s) for +: 'str' and 'int'”。
空指针异常:在C、C++等语言中,如果尝试访问空指针所指向的内存地址,会导致空指针异常(Segmentation fault),提示信息可能是“Segmentation fault (core dumped)”。
越界错误:当尝试访问数组或列表中不存在的索引时,会导致越界错误(IndexError),提示信息可能是“IndexError: list index out of range”。
逻辑错误:有时代码会编写正确但逻辑有误,导致程序运行不符合预期,这种情况通常不会有明确的错误代码或提示信息,需要开发者通过调试工具进行排查。
总之,对于每种编程语言和开发环境,都有对应的错误代码和提示信息,了解和熟悉这些信息可以帮助开发者更快地定位和解决问题。